San Juan is the capital of the San Juan Province in Argentina. It is located in the northwest of the country, on the San Juan River. Ovalle is a city in the Coquimbo Region of Chile. It is located in the north-central part of the country, on the Limarí River.

Language

The official language of Argentina is Spanish. The official language of Chile is also Spanish.

Currency

The official currency of Argentina is the Argentine peso (ARS). The official currency of Chile is the Chilean peso (CLP).
